+ Responder ao Tópico



  1. #1
    fisicko
    Visitante

    Padrão me ajudem com Amavis por favor... =(

    Senhores (pelo amor de Deus),

    Eu sei que isso é algum problema de permissao, mas estou ha dias tentando
    resolver sem sucesso

    O smtp: Postfix
    O antivirus: viruscan unix
    Todos os descompactadores, instalados.
    Perl 5.6.1, baixei todos os modulos (cpan muito ruim e lento), os modulos
    necessarios estao todos instalados.

    uvscan instalei a versao demo, porque funcionando ok, pra colocar em
    producao, vamos dar um jeito de comprar a licensa de uso. este funcionando
    tambem com o virlist mais recente, que baixei do site da nai.

    Criei um usuario vscan e um grupo vscan

    Fiz tudo como manda o figurino em relacao a compilacao, instalacao... e a
    frustacao é grande, quando chega na hora H, nao funcionar
    como deveria.. Antes de resolver escrever pra lista, procurei em historico
    das listas, google, etc, mas nenhum dos caminhos
    me ajudou.. Nao sei mais o que fazer.. ou se o problema ta sendo em um dos
    softwares ou comigo!

    Detalhe, meu tempo é curto, se eu nao conseguir resolver isto, terei de
    esquecer o amavisd e usar o Norton AV Gateway numa maquina
    com windows 2000 pra checar os emails com virus antes de enviar pro
    postfix. (o que pra mim e pro linux vai ser uma derrota)

    Alguem tem alguma dica ? o sistema nao funcionando, nao consigo nem testar com aquele virus de teste, o eicar, nem com outros
    arquivos com virus, que ficam de quarentena num outro servidor rodando (
    putz ).

    Segue as configuracoes:

    do postfix

    arquivo main.cf

    #configuracoes para o amavis

    content_filter = vscan
    soft_bounce = yes

    arquivo master.cf

    vscan unix - n n - 10 pipe flags=q user=vscan
    argv=/usr/sbin/amavis ${sender} ${recipient}
    localhost:10025 inet n - n - - smtpd -o content_filter=

    O erro que ocorre quando o amavisd esta carregado.. teoricamente o pipe
    deveria funcionar passando para o antivirus a mensagem:
    (se da um telnet pro localhost 10025 abre o postfix na boa )
    como a maquina ta so de testes, eu criei um dominio fajuto tambem.

    os logs.. com amavisd rodando..

    May 4 16:46:25 mxgw postfix/pipe[3954]: F07741EFCB: to=<[email protected]>,
    relay=vscan, delay=49193, status=deferred (temporary failure)
    May 4 16:46:25 mxgw postfix/pipe[3966]: 30BB71EFDC: to=<[email protected]>,
    relay=vscan, delay=44980, status=deferred (temporary failure)

  2. #2

    Padrão me ajudem com Amavis por favor... =(

    eh simples, voce tem q abrir o relay para localhost.


    acredito que o postfix esteja todo configurado certinho para os dominios

    ou voce colocar no postfix.cf no param mynetworks = ... localhost
    ou voce cria um arquivo de relay e poem la localhost accept ...

    tem uma documentacao melhor sobre isso em postfix.org <IMG SRC="images/forum/icons/icon_smile.gif">